What Is PUP.MSIL.Brute.TG?

PUP.MSIL.Brute.TG is a type of malware that falls under the category of potentially unwanted programs. These programs are not necessarily malicious but can still cause problems with your system, such as slowing it down, displaying unwanted ads, or collecting your personal data without your consent. The name PUP.MSIL.Brute.TG suggests that it is a PUP that may be using brute force methods to achieve its goals, but without more information, it's difficult to determine its exact behavior.

How PUP.MSIL.Brute.TG Operates

PUPs like PUP.MSIL.Brute.TG often operate by exploiting vulnerabilities in your system or by tricking you into installing them. They may be bundled with other software, or you may have downloaded them from a malicious website. Once installed, they can start causing problems, such as modifying your browser settings, displaying pop-ups, or running background processes that consume system resources. Symptoms of Infection

If your system is infected with PUP.MSIL.Brute.TG, you may notice several symptoms, including slow system performance, unwanted ads or pop-ups, changed browser settings, or suspicious programs running in the background. You may also experience crashes, freezes, or errors, especially when trying to launch certain applications or access specific websites. Keep in mind that some PUPs can be stealthy and may not exhibit any noticeable symptoms, making it essential to run regular scans to detect and remove them.

Analysis Report

General information

Family Name: PUP.MSIL.Brute.TG
Signature status: No Signature

Known Samples

MD5: 388a2d97bf6d411b5506172afa24d3dd
SHA1: 1a989021546344543f4ba7802ffe8ca82f3266b6
SHA256: 061BE820E84F68B5B97252166118EF6553AF1959B49B5D83B90C9E7B736C08B2
File Size: 57.34 KB, 57344 bytes

Windows Portable Executable Attributes

  • File doesn't have "Rich" header
  • File doesn't have exports table
  • File doesn't have security information
  • File is .NET application
  • File is 32-bit executable
  • File is either console or GUI application
  • File is GUI application (IMAGE_SUBSYSTEM_WINDOWS_GUI)
  • File is not packed
  • IMAGE_FILE_DLL is not set inside PE header (Executable)
  • IMAGE_FILE_EXECUTABLE_IMAGE is set inside PE header (Executable Image)

Windows PE Version Information

Name Value
Assembly Version 1.0.0.0
File Description CefDemo
File Version 1.0.0.0
Internal Name ShowSignPageH5.exe
Legal Copyright Copyright © 2019
Original Filename ShowSignPageH5.exe
Product Name CefDemo
Product Version 1.0.0.0

File Traits

  • .NET
  • x86

Block Information

Total Blocks: 88
Potentially Malicious Blocks: 61
Whitelisted Blocks: 27
Unknown Blocks: 0
